#ee16c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ee16c1 is composed of 93.3% red, 8.6%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 18.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 312.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 51%. #ee16c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#dd0083.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#ee16c1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ee16c1 has RGB values of R:238, G:22,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.19,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15603393.

Shades and Tints of #ee16c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050004 is the darkest color, while #fef1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ee16c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848083 is the less saturated color, while #f80cc7 is the most saturated one.
